Patrick Borriello
Biography
Patrick Borriello is an American actor known for his roles in several notable films and television series. Career:
Borriello began his acting career as a child, making his film debut in Robert De Niro's directorial venture A Bronx Tale (1993), portraying the character Slick at age 9. He continued to appear in films throughout the 1990s, including roles in Die Hard with a Vengeance (1995) as Kid #1 and Two Bits (1995) as Tullio. His early work also includes a guest appearance on the television series Law & Order in 1990.
After a period away from the spotlight, Borriello returned to acting with roles in films such as Gotti (2018), where he played Johnny Ruggiero, and Martin Scorsese's The Irishman (2019), appearing as Wedding Wise Guy #5. He has continued to expand his filmography with performances in The Families Feud (2023) as Gino Grappone and Jersey Bred (2024) as Crazy Angelo. Borriello is also involved in the television series Paper Empire, portraying the character Tommaso.
